Green diamond rings bring a rare hue to heirloom jewellery

Green diamond rings stand apart with their natural colour caused by exposure to natural radiation over millions of years. These diamonds range from soft mint tones to deep forest greens, each shade shaped by geological history. The green hue is subtle and often concentrated near the surface or in specific zones of the stone, making every diamond one of a kind. Natural green diamonds are among the rarest coloured diamonds, with only a small fraction of mined diamonds showing visible green tints. When set in gold, the warm or cool tones of the metal can enhance the depth of the green, creating a balanced visual effect. The brilliance of a green diamond comes not just from its colour but from a precise cut that maximises light return. A well-cut green diamond will sparkle with fire and scintillation, even in low light. Natural green diamonds are graded for colour intensity and distribution, with vivid and fancy deep greens being the most sought after. One citable fact: natural green diamonds have been found in only a few diamond mines worldwide, primarily in the Central African Republic and Brazil.

Diamond cut and setting work together to highlight green tones

The design of green diamond engagement rings focuses on showcasing the stone’s unique colour without overwhelming it. Most rings use a solitaire or halo setting, where the central green diamond is framed by clear diamonds to amplify its presence. The cut of the diamond plays a crucial role in how the green is perceived. Fancy shapes like radiant, cushion, and emerald cuts are popular because their larger facets allow the colour to pool and reflect more evenly. A well-proportioned crown and pavilion ensure that the green tint is visible from multiple angles. The metal choice also influences the perception of colour. White gold or platinum can make the green appear cooler and more vivid, while yellow or rose gold adds warmth, softening the overall tone. Some designs incorporate subtle engraving or milgrain detailing on the band to add dimension without distracting from the centre stone. A practical tip: when viewed under natural daylight, the green hue often appears more intense than under indoor lighting. One citable fact: the emerald cut has 50 to 58 facets, designed to highlight clarity and colour over sparkle.

Daily care that keeps the ring beautiful

Green diamond engagement rings are designed for lasting wear, with the diamond itself being highly resistant to scratching due to its inherent strength. However, regular maintenance ensures the ring stays vibrant. When washing hands, cooking, or gardening, it’s wise to rinse the ring under lukewarm water and gently dry with a soft cloth to remove oils or residue. Avoid exposing the ring to chlorine or abrasive cleaners, which can dull the metal finish over time. Small scratches are less visible on textured or brushed gold surfaces, making them a practical choice for active lifestyles. For deeper cleaning, a soft brush with mild soap works well, focusing on the underside of the stone where dust can accumulate. It’s also helpful to have the setting checked annually to ensure the prongs remain secure. A practical tip: storing the ring separately prevents contact with harder gemstones like sapphires or rubies. One citable fact: diamonds have a hardness rating of 10, the highest of any natural material, making them ideal for everyday wear.
